Analysis of Nitrate Reducing Community in a Near-shore Marine-cultural Sediments
|
Abstract:
The nitrogen-cycling bacteria in a near-shore marine-cultural sediments were investigated. Results indicated that ammonifying and nitrate-reducing bacteria (NRB) were the most abounding populations. The abundance of nitrate-reducing bacteria occurred in the surface layer of the sediment was higher than that in the bottom layer. 106 bacterial strains were obtained from sediment samples and were tested for their nitrate reducing ability. The results showed that 58 strains of them were able to reduce nitrate. The dominant nitrate-reducing strains were preliminarily identified as Gram positive bacteria and belong to the genus of Bacillus, Halobacillus, Brevibacillus, Planococcus and Planomicrobium.The richness of diversity of nitrate-reducing bacteria was further revealed by the analysis of the sequences of their 16S rRNA genes.
